A pulse width of around 30% can be used for e-
piano or fat bass sounds.

[

A pulse width of around 10% is interesting for
Clavinet sounds.

[

Experiment with different start points for the
Wavetable waveforms to get an overview of the
array of available Waveforms for both wavetables.

Wave Source

see table „Modulation Sources“

Selects the source of the pulsewidth modulation or the
wavetable modulation. Common sources for pulsewidth
modulation are envelopes and LFOs, but other sources
like the modulation wheel or aftertouch can create nice
effects as well.

[

To create a thick oscillator sound, use a triangular
LFO as Wave Source with full Wave Amount and
a Pulsewidth of around 80. This basic setting is
useful for very big string and lead sounds. When you
play different notes on the keyboard, you might
notice that bass notes sound more detuned than
higher notes. To avoid this behaviour, set Keytrack
of the used LFO to a positive setting between 50%
and 100%.

[

To create a Bass sound, use a decaying Envelope as
Wave Source

with negative Wave Amount and a

Pulsewidth

of around 80…127. This results in a fat

attack phase, especially when only one oscillator is
used for the Bass.

[

When you want to create a sound with a wave
sweep, you should set the startpoint roughly
(Pulsewidth) at the desired wave, before you apply
any modulation. This will help you to find the basic
waveform, before the effect of modulations. Note
that you can apply unipolar and bipolar modulation
sources. For example, set Pulsewidth to 64, which
is almost the middle of the wavetable and apply a
slow running LFO to Wave Source to sweep
through the whole wavetable.

Wave Amount

-64...+63

This parameter determines the amount of modulation that
is applied to the pulsewidth of the oscillator’s square
wave. If a wavetable is selected, Wave Amount
determines the amount of the wavetable modulation. If
you select any waveform other than Pulse or the
wavetables, this parameter does not have any effect. The
modulation source that affects the pulsewidth is selected
by the source parameter described above.
